Virtual Clinical Pathologist role at IDEXX
. As a Virtual Clinical Pathologist with IDEXX, you will provide top-quality diagnostic services for our veterinary clients. You’ll be part of a team of pathologists who are skilled, passionate about their work, and who value collaboration and sharing ideas. In this role, you will examine digitally scanned clinical pathology specimens in order to provide diagnostic evaluations and any necessary follow-up consultation.
A high level of importance is placed on quality, timeliness, and customer service.

- Doctor of Veterinary Medicine (DVM) or equivalent required.
- Pathology Board Certified - American College of Veterinary Pathology (ACVP) or European College of Veterinary Clinical Pathology (ECVCP) preferred.
- Written/spoken fluency in either French/English or Korean/English is a plus.
- Familiarity with current topics and issues in clinical veterinary medicine.
